I need to move house and the size of this Model refridgerator means that I would need to remove the doors to get the fridge downstairs.
Can I remove the doors without damaging the fridge?

2 answers
Lewis
Lewis

Yes - it's easy.... a couple of screws on the top reveals the hinge plate screws, and the small connectors for the front display. Unscrew the plates, and the doors lift off the hinge pins. Much better than trying to move the fridge with the doors on.... you can better protect them this way.. Lewis

Why is there condensation inside my fridge?

1 answer
Mitsubishi Electric
Support C.Mitsubishi Electric

There are a couple of possible scenarios:

Q: Are the doors being opened frequently, or is a door ajar?
A: When moisture in the air cools, it forms frost or condensation.

Q: Is there high humidity in the house? Has it been raining?
A: Condensation may form temporarily. Wipe off with a dry cloth. It is also easy for frost to form in the freezer compartment. Minimise the time that the doors are open.
